Extreme Swimmer Ryan Stramrood nominated for international open water swimming award
Well-known extreme swimmer, performance coach, and inspirational speaker Ryan Stramrood has been nominated for the prestigious World Open Water Swimming Association ‘Man of the Year’ award. This nomination came after Ryan achieved the record number of crossings between Robben Island to the mainland in June of last year. Ultimate Swimmer Podcast: Darian Townsend
Darian Townsend is a 3x Olympian (2004, 2008, 2012) for his native country of South Africa. A gold medalist and a multi-time world-record holder, Darian made a name for himself on the global swim scene in the 2000s. Since retiring from life as a pro swimmer, Darian has continued to pursue excellence in the swimming world whether it has been as a masters swimmer or more recently as the head coach of the swim team at Ottawa University of Arizona. FORM Smart Swim Goggles Now Connect to Leading Swim Spas
Through the free firmware update, all swim spa swimmers will now be able to experience FORM’s patented display and optics currently available for pool and open water swimming. Customizable metrics include time, calories, and optional heart rate, displayed in front of a swimmer in real-time. Additionally, through an exclusive connected swim spa experience, swimmers with compatible Jacuzzi®, Hydropool®, ThermoSpas® and SwimLife swim spas will also have the ability to configure the speed setting on their swim spa to their FORM Goggles, enabling them to see their distance.
